-
curseur textarea onfocus
Bonjour à tous !
j'ai un petit problème dans mon Textarea,
j'aimerai que lors du FOCUS le curseur se mette directement à la fin de mon TEXTAREA sachant que parfois il n'est pas vide !
Code:
<TEXTAREA rows="7" name="action" ><?php if(isset($action)) echo $action ?></TEXTAREA>
j'ai essayer avec une methode trouvé sur internet mais elle ne fonctionne que sous FIREFOX, je voudrai que ça marche pour tout les navigateurs
la solution :
Code:
<TEXTAREA rows="7" name="action" onfocus="this.value=this.value" ><?php if(isset($action)) echo $action ?></TEXTAREA>
j'ai également essayer ça :
Code:
<TEXTAREA rows="7" name="action" onfocus="this.setCaretPosition(this.value.length);" ><?php if(isset($action)) echo $action ?></TEXTAREA>
mais sans succès :?
merçi pour vos réponses.
-
Code:
<TEXTAREA rows="7" name="action" onfocus="this.value=this.value" value="<?php if(isset($action)) echo $action ?>"><?php if(isset($action)) echo $action ?></TEXTAREA>
*
sinon sans rien du tout en principe c'est un comportement standard du textarea
sinon "action" comme name c'est pas très judicieux ...
-
oui c'est un comportement standard pour FIREFOX apparemment mais pas pour SAFARI car il met le curseur au tout début du TEXTAREA même si celui-ci est rempli.
le name a été changé avant de poster ^^ je n'utilise pas "action".